Unusually warm December caps off year of weather extremes in Lansing

LANSING — Lansing closed the books on 2023 with its second-warmest December on record. The average temperature of 38.8 degrees was just shy of the record 39 degrees in 2015, said Mark Sekelsky, a forecaster for the National Weather Service in Grand Rapids. 🔥 Our area experienced its second-warmest December in over 125 years of […]
